About this role
Create visually compelling 2D and 3D assets, including characters, environments, and UI elements, based on creative briefs. Collaborate with animators and creative directors to translate storyboards into finished, animation-ready assets.
Requires 5 years of professional experience in animation, gaming, or motion graphics with a strong portfolio. Proficiency in industry-standard 2D and 3D software such as Adobe Creative Suite, Blender, Maya, and ZBrush is essential.
